Tailscale's Aperture Enhances AI Control for IT Teams Amid Shadow AI Challenges

Tailscale's Aperture offers new tools for IT departments to manage AI use, addressing the shadow AI issue and enabling secure, modular control.

Today, Tailscale unveiled enhancements to its AI access and control platform, Aperture, aimed at equipping IT teams with essential tools to manage AI technologies effectively across diverse models and data environments.

The Challenge of Shadow AI

Many businesses face a significant challenge with shadow AI, a scenario where employees use AI tools outside of official IT channels. This unmonitored usage not only results in obscured data governance but also opens the door to potential security risks. Employees may unknowingly expose sensitive data by interacting with third-party AI solutions that lack adequate data handling policies. Research indicates that roughly 64% of activity on personal and free AI accounts relates to work tasks, creating visibility gaps for IT staff. These gaps often lead to compliance issues, regulatory penalties, or data breaches that could otherwise be avoided. Furthermore, another study found that organizations typically have about 70 generative AI tools operational, with a significant 90% lacking the appropriate licensing or approval. This unregulated environment guarantees complexity, raising alarms for IT teams already stretched thin.

Aperture's Strategic Response

Aperture addresses these pressing concerns by providing a coherent framework for AI management that avoids vendor dependency. The platform enables organizations to effectively utilize approved AI tools while ensuring a modular architecture. Companies can enact policies that govern tool usage without sacrificing the flexibility necessary for their teams to innovate. Here’s how Aperture stands out:

  • Chat Interface: This browser-based interface streamlines access to authorized AI models, allowing teams to switch between different large language model (LLM) providers with ease. Centralizing access in this way also aids in keeping track of which tools are being used for specific tasks—an important aspect of maintaining oversight.
  • Universal Data Connectors: These connectors link AI tools to internal systems, documents, and operational data, eliminating the need for teams to develop individual integrations. This standardization is especially valuable in environments where teams are frequently onboarding new tools or changing operational data sources.
  • Identity Continuity: Aperture maintains user identities and permissions consistently throughout the agent lifecycle by integrating with Tailscale. This reduces the likelihood of unauthorized access and simplifies management, as changes in permissions can be easily propagated across connected systems.
  • Sandbox Environment: Currently in private alpha, this feature offers AI agents a secure operational space without directly interfacing with unmanaged systems or local user devices. Such a configuration shields core infrastructure from potential vulnerabilities, placing a strong emphasis on security that many solutions lack.

Aperture is designed to function with API keys from leading LLM providers including OpenAI, Anthropic, Google Gemini, and Amazon Bedrock. The chat interface and data connectors are available for organizations already utilizing Aperture, now in public alpha. This flexibility ensures that companies can pivot without undergoing significant overhauls of their AI systems every time a new provider emerges.

Insights on Future AI Management

The AI environment is frequently changing, with updates and new models prompting shifts in the best choices for interfaces and tools. Companies shouldn’t find themselves redesigning their AI infrastructure every time there's a change in models or vendors. Traditional IT approaches can't keep pace with the accelerated AI uptake. Aperture's purpose is to furnish IT departments with a stable framework for identity, access, and management, enabling the agile adoption of new tools while retaining oversight over operational activities. Transitioning AI agents into well-defined sandbox environments, instead of allowing unrestricted access to corporate systems, epitomizes the level of control that modern IT needs. And yet, maintaining this balance—between agility and security—remains a significant challenge.
